Abstract

High temperature tensile properties of Inconel 713C without and with Yttrium microaddition have been investigated. Yttrium addition affected the solidification structure with promotion of equiaxed grain formation in the center of mold. Ultimate tensile strength increased from approximately 892 to 1006 MPa while the elongation increased from approximately 13% to 21% by 0.05 mass% Yttrium addition. 0.05 mass% Yttrium addition in Inconel 713C alloy showed optimum high temperature tensile property.
